Chick-v is a mosquito borne disease. Mosquitoes are in good measure a function of rain and standing water. St. Martin has been in a fairly severe drought situation for several months. As of now, the threat from Chick-v is pretty minimal. In the event that there is more rain on island, make sure you use mosquito repellent with DEET and you should be ok.
